BMSV Digital Stereomicroscope from Brunel

The BMSV Digital Stereomicroscope has an integral CCTV camera fitted within the housing of the stereo head. It has magnification x10 to x40, with the ability for this to be extended to x5 to x160 with additional objectives and eyepieces. In all other respects the stereomicroscope has the exact optical and mechanical specification as the other BMS microscopes in our non Digital range. 

The 1/3rd inch CCD chip supports PAL only, and is therefore not suitable for the North America NTSC system. The output of the CCTV unit can be either S-vdieo analogue or digital. 

In analogue mode that is suitable for TV display, the camera provides the equivalent of 450 lines, and in digital mode gives a resolution of 712 x 582 pixels. The CCTV camera has the option of automatic or manual white balance control, together with automatic back light compensation and will respond to 3 lux of light. The digital image is TWAIN compilant and is supported by Windows 95, 98, 200 and Windows XP, and supports 24 true bit colour. The minimum computer specification requires atleast 125M of RAM, 300 MB of hard disk space and CD Drive an USB port.
